Tennessee is a great place to explore a career in park and recreation. With its numerous state and national parks, forests, lakes, and rivers, there are plenty of opportunities to get outdoors and explore the great outdoors. Whether you’re interested in working in one of the many state or national parks or in a local park or recreation department, there are lots of park and recreation jobs in Tennessee to choose from. The state of Tennessee is home to hundreds of parks, from small local parks to larger state and national parks. With so many parks to choose from, there are endless job opportunities for those interested in park and recreation management and maintenance. Park rangers are responsible for the management, protection, and maintenance of these parks. They patrol the parks, provide visitor services, and perform law enforcement duties. Park and recreation technicians assist rangers with maintenance, repair, and upkeep of park facilities. They may also be responsible for the maintenance of trails, campgrounds, and other park amenities. Local park and recreation departments also offer many job opportunities. These departments are responsible for planning and organizing recreational activities, such as sports leagues, camps, and outdoor events. Recreation supervisors oversee the day-to-day operations of these departments, while recreation specialists coordinate recreational activities and manage budgets. In addition to state and local parks, Tennessee also has numerous outdoor recreational attractions, such as lakes and rivers. These attractions offer recreational opportunities for people of all ages. Outdoor recreation jobs in Tennessee include guides, instructors, and instructors who teach visitors how to safely enjoy these natural areas. No matter what type of job you’re interested in, park and recreation jobs in Tennessee are plentiful. With its diverse landscape and abundant natural resources, Tennessee provides many opportunities for those looking to explore a career in park and recreation.

Offshore jobs in Scotland offer exciting opportunities for people looking to work in the oil and gas industry. However, these jobs require specific skills and training to ensure the safety of workers and the success of projects. In this article, we will explore the necessary training for offshore jobs in Scotland, the benefits of this training, and tips for finding the right training provider. The Importance of Training for Offshore Jobs in Scotland Offshore jobs in Scotland involve working in a harsh and challenging environment. Workers need to be physically fit, mentally strong, and well-trained to carry out their duties safely and efficiently. Employers require workers to have the right qualifications and certifications to ensure that they are competent to carry out their job responsibilities. The training for offshore jobs in Scotland covers a range of topics, including health and safety, survival techniques, firefighting, first aid, environmental awareness, and industry-specific skills. Workers need to complete this training before they can work offshore, and many employers require ongoing training to ensure that their workers stay up-to-date with the latest industry standards and regulations. Benefits of Training for Offshore Jobs in Scotland There are many benefits of completing training for offshore jobs in Scotland. Firstly, workers will learn essential skills and knowledge that will help them to perform their duties safely and effectively. This training will also help workers to understand the risks and hazards associated with working in the offshore industry, and how to manage these risks to prevent accidents and injuries. Secondly, completing offshore training can enhance your career prospects. Employers are more likely to hire workers who have completed the required training and certifications, as they know that these workers are competent and have the necessary skills to carry out their job responsibilities. Finally, offshore training can help workers to earn higher salaries. Employers are willing to pay higher wages to workers who have completed the necessary training, as they know that these workers are more valuable to their business. Tips for Finding the Right Training Provider When searching for a training provider for offshore jobs in Scotland, there are several factors to consider. Here are some tips to help you find the right training provider: 1. Look for accredited training providers: The training provider should be accredited by a recognized organization, such as the International Association of Drilling Contractors (IADC) or the Offshore Petroleum Industry Training Organization (OPITO). 2. Check the course content: The course content should cover all the necessary topics for offshore jobs in Scotland, and should be up-to-date with the latest industry standards and regulations. 3. Consider the location: The training provider should be located near your home or workplace, to make it easier for you to attend the training sessions. 4. Check the reviews: Look for reviews from previous students to see if they were happy with the training provider and the course content. 5. Compare prices: Compare prices from different training providers to find the best value for money. Conclusion Training for offshore jobs in Scotland is essential for workers to perform their duties safely and effectively. Completing this training can enhance your career prospects, improve your earning potential, and ensure that you have the necessary skills and knowledge to work in the offshore industry. When looking for a training provider, make sure to consider accreditation, course content, location, reviews, and prices to find the right provider for your needs.

The San Diego Humane Society and SPCA is a non-profit organization that has been serving the San Diego community since 1880. This organization is dedicated to promoting the welfare of animals and preventing cruelty to them. The San Diego Humane Society and SPCA provides a wide range of services to animals, including adoption, animal control, education, and medical care. It is a great place to work for those who have a passion for animals and want to make a difference in their lives. There are many jobs available at the San Diego Humane Society and SPCA. These jobs range from entry-level positions to professional positions that require advanced degrees and years of experience. Some of the entry-level positions available at the San Diego Humane Society and SPCA include kennel attendants, animal care attendants, and customer service representatives. These positions require a high school diploma or equivalent and a love for animals. Kennel attendants are responsible for the daily care of animals in the shelter. They feed, water, and clean the animals' living areas. They also provide socialization and exercise for the animals. Animal care attendants do similar work but also provide medical care for the animals. They are responsible for administering medications, monitoring the animals' health, and providing basic veterinary care. Customer service representatives are responsible for greeting visitors to the shelter and answering their questions. They also process adoptions and handle other administrative tasks. This job requires excellent communication skills and the ability to work well with people. Professional positions at the San Diego Humane Society and SPCA include veterinarians, veterinary technicians, and behaviorists. These positions require advanced degrees and specialized training. Veterinarians are responsible for the medical care of animals in the shelter. They perform surgeries, diagnose illnesses, and provide preventative care. Veterinary technicians assist veterinarians with medical procedures and provide basic medical care. Behaviorists are responsible for assessing the behavior of animals in the shelter and creating behavior modification plans. They work with animals that have behavioral issues and help them become more adoptable. This job requires a degree in animal behavior or a related field. The San Diego Humane Society and SPCA also has a wildlife rehabilitation center. Jobs at the wildlife rehabilitation center include wildlife rehabilitation technicians, veterinarians, and veterinary technicians. These positions require specialized training in wildlife rehabilitation and the ability to work with a variety of wild animals. Volunteer opportunities are also available at the San Diego Humane Society and SPCA. Volunteers can help with animal care, adoption events, education programs, and administrative tasks. Volunteers must be at least 18 years old and complete an orientation program. Working at the San Diego Humane Society and SPCA is a rewarding experience. Employees and volunteers have the opportunity to make a difference in the lives of animals and the people who love them. The San Diego Humane Society and SPCA is committed to providing a safe and supportive work environment for its employees and volunteers. It offers competitive salaries, benefits, and opportunities for professional development. If you have a passion for animals and want to make a difference in their lives, consider a job or volunteer position at the San Diego Humane Society and SPCA. You will be joining a dedicated team of professionals who are committed to promoting the welfare of animals and preventing cruelty to them.
